NCAA Wrestling Championships Seeds and Brackets Released
3/12/2026 3:25:00 PM | Wrestling
RALEIGH – Sending seven wrestlers to the 2026 NCAA Wrestling Championships next week, NC State wrestling claimed two top-five seeds in their respective weight classes, while two more were in the top-10.
The 2026 NCAA Wrestling Championships take place next week from Thursday, March 19 to Saturday, March 22, at Rocket Arena in Cleveland, Ohio.
The tournament will consist of 330 total wrestlers across the 10 weight classes, making each weight class bracket consist of 33 guys, while the top eight at the conclusion of the three days will earn All-American honors.
For the 11th consecutive season, NC State wrestling will send at least seven athletes to the national tournament to compete in the final leg of the season. The Pack returns four All-Americans who look to climb back onto the podium, which includes the reigning 125 lbs national champion, Vincent Robinson.
NC State Wrestling seeds
125 | (12) Vincent Robinson // 15-4 (redshirt-sophomore)
133 | (22) Zach Redding // 12-8 (6th year)
141 | (16) Ryan Jack // 15-7 (6th year)
149 | (5) Koy Buesgens // 21-3 (redshirt-sophomore)
165 | (10) Will Denny // 16-4 (freshman)
174 | (6) Matty Singleton // 16-3 (redshirt-junior)
285 | (2) Isaac Trumble // 16-0 (6th year)

Championships Schedule
The NCAA Championships is spread across three days of competition that is divided into six sessions. The three days (Thursday, Friday, and Saturday) will each hold a morning and evening session.
Thursday, March 19
Session 1 (First Round) - 12 p.m. on ESPN+ & ESPN2
Session 2 (Second Round & Consolation First Round) - 7 p.m. on ESPN
Friday, March 20
Session 3 (Quarterfinals & Consolation Second and Third Rounds) - 12 p.m. on ESPN & ESPNU
Session 4 (Semifinals & Blood Round) - 8 p.m. on ESPN & ESPN2
Saturday, March 21
Session 5 (Medal Round) - 11 a.m. on ESPN & ESPNU
Session 6 (Championship Matches) - 6:30 p.m. on ESPN
